Pros

The pay and benefits are decent her. A very energetic work atmosphere that can be a little 'wolf of wall street'.

Cons

Do not expect any opportunities to advance or receive raises that keep up with inflation. My experience was that managers expect you to work independently with little or no training and to stay in your lane even if you ask to do more.

Pros

Good salary Broad portfolio Brand discounts and free clothes you probably wont wear. A somewhat honest attempt at internal promotions (more on that later)

Cons

Incredibly ironic company name whose core business is buying brands out of bankruptcy and spinning them off into whatever vertical they can find a licensee for. The work environment, as the president said himself on a company all-hands, is best described as "Draconian". The place runs like a clubhouse for friends of the Salter family and other executives. My team was on a hiring freeze and subsequently hired 4 new employees - all of which were products of nepotism. While the company tries to do a good job with internal promotion (I was promoted at 11 months), you question a fair shot at true leadership positions when 3 team members of equal seniority were children of the C-suite. Surprised to see a company of this size fail to invest in infrastructure like IT and other basic business tools. Our Wi-Fi went out and they refused to send people home, worried about the example it would set. We received an email saying it was fixed, only for it to break an additional 2 days. Many corporate files were housed on a single Dropbox account, which was HACKED. Strongly disapprove of the CEO and his leadership style. Once I was told I had to come into the office on Fridays, "in case Jamie is touring an investor or one of his friends". General air of misogyny in his comments during internal meetings despite so many female hires. You might see an email from HR welcoming suggestions, but I promise nobody is listening.
